Circular’s Blockchain-Powered Ecosystem to Enhance U.S. Healthcare Data Security

Secure Digital Infrastructure for Healthcare Providers

Circular Protocol, along with Arculus by CompoSecure and IT Lab, has announced plans to introduce a blockchain-compliant ecosystem designed for the U.S. healthcare sector. Scheduled for a second-quarter launch, the initiative aims to bolster data security and streamline management for healthcare providers by leveraging blockchain technology.

The companies intend to integrate this ecosystem into clinical networks, allowing it to serve as a secure passkey for recording, managing, and protecting sensitive healthcare data within medical facilities. The solution will rely on the Circular blockchain in combination with Arculus and IT Lab’s security and software offerings to ensure secure data handling.

Enhancing Security with Blockchain Technology

As part of the solution, authorized administrators, healthcare operators, and patients will be equipped with a physical card that contains a private key. By simply tapping the card on their computer, they will be able to digitally sign off on various medical procedures, examinations, and other transactions on the blockchain. This innovative authentication method enhances data security and ensures the integrity of medical records.

According to Circular Protocol, the primary goal of the technology is to create an unobtrusive user experience while offering the benefits of secure, immutable records on a public blockchain. The company highlighted the importance of protecting the rights of medical institutions and patients by ensuring their data remains secure and confidential.

Blockchain’s Role in Regulatory Compliance

A recent study by PYMNTS Intelligence in collaboration with Solana outlined the numerous advantages blockchain offers for regulated industries such as healthcare. The report emphasized that blockchain enhances know your customer (KYC) and anti-money laundering (AML) measures by providing real-time identity verification and maintaining an immutable transaction record.

Additionally, blockchain technology facilitates secure data sharing among authorized parties using cryptography and access controls. Smart contracts also play a key role in enforcing compliance by automating rules and reducing the risk of human error.

In the healthcare sector, these capabilities can lead to streamlined patient record management. Blockchain’s distributed ledger system ensures centralized access to medical data while maintaining strict control over confidentiality. Only verified parties are granted access to sensitive patient information, reducing the risk of data breaches and misuse.

Combatting Authentication-Based Fraud

Amid the growing threat of authentication-based fraud, blockchain-based authentication methods are gaining traction. Recent findings from a PYMNTS Intelligence and Arculus report indicated that 77% of financial institutions are considering adopting tap-to-authenticate technology as a preventive measure against fraud.

By implementing blockchain-powered authentication, healthcare providers can mitigate the risk of unauthorized access and identity fraud. The secure, verifiable nature of blockchain ensures that only authenticated users can access sensitive data, thereby strengthening overall data protection.

A Step Toward Secure Healthcare Management

With the upcoming launch of this blockchain-compliant ecosystem, Circular Protocol, Arculus, and IT Lab are set to contribute significantly to the advancement of secure healthcare data management. As blockchain technology continues to evolve, its integration into regulated industries like healthcare is expected to enhance operational efficiency, ensure regulatory compliance, and provide robust protection for sensitive data.

This initiative highlights the growing recognition of blockchain’s potential in transforming the healthcare landscape by offering secure, transparent, and efficient data management solutions.
